Abstract

A kind of system and method for improving efficiency of roentgenologist. To provide a display protocol for medical imaging equipment allowing a plurality of three-dimensional medical images to be concurrently displayed and navigated. The three-dimensional medical images may be linked so a user can manipulate the viewing angle and pointer in the linked images. The display protocol can be configured to display a three-dimensional image from a current exam and a three-dimensional comparison image. Moreover, a display protocol for medical imaging equipment may allow at least one three-dimensional medical image to be concurrently displayed with at least one two-dimensional medical image. The three-dimensional medical image may be linked with the two-dimensional medical image so a user can manipulate the viewing angle and pointer in the linked images. The display protocol can be configured to display a three-dimensional image with axial, sagittal, coronal, or non-standard oblique views.

Background technology
The medical diagnosis imaging system comprises multiple imaging pattern, such as x-ray system, computer tomography (CT) system, ultrasonic system, electron beam tomography (EBT) system, magnetic resonance (MR) system or the like.The medical diagnosis imaging system is by being exposed to the image that an energy source (for example passing the X ray of patient body) produces this object with an object (for example patient).The image that is produced can be used for multiple purpose.For instance, can detect patient's inherent vice.In addition, can determine the change or the aligning of inner structure.Can also flow by the interior fluid of indicated object body.Whether in addition, described image may be displayed on has other object to exist in the subject.In can using in a lot of fields by the information of medical diagnosis imaging acquisition, comprise medical domain and manufacturing field.An example of medical diagnosis imaging system is that medical image files and communication system (PACS).PACS be one corresponding to allow to obtain electronically, storage and images be for the term of equipment of watching and software, described image for example obtains by X ray, ultrasonic, CT, MRI, EBT, MR or nuclear medicine.Can watch, store or transmit image immediately from an inspection.User (for example radiologist) can watch described image on the diagnosis and treatment workstation.Except watching image, the user can also watch the patient information that is associated with described image, such as patient name or sex.
The image that obtains in the PACS system is normally from the two-dimentional data set of imaging device.The single inspection may produce thousands of two dimensional images.In general, display protocol of use is controlled tissue and the demonstration to described two dimensional image.For example, when opening one when checking, display protocol can be controlled the position that is presented at the two dimensional image on the monitor and to the selection of described two dimensional image.Display protocol can also be controlled with stacked pattern or group mode and show described two dimensional image.When two dimensional image was shown, display protocol can also be controlled brightness, contrast or whether use any extra instrument.On the whole, display protocol can control the user how to watch image and how with image interaction.
Along with computing machine and imaging of medical technology become more complicated, PACS diagnostic work station has become and can create the three-dimensional model of process reformatting from two-dimentional data set.Current, described three-dimensional model only limits to be used by the radiologist, and this is because limited and independently of one another on function at the display protocol of three-dimensional model at least in part.Therefore, need a kind of system and method that more efficiently 3-D display agreement is provided.
In addition, current 3-D display agreement is independent of two-dimentional display protocol.This independence causes user's puzzlement and uses difficulty.The strength of wishing to watch the user of the three-dimensional data of an inspection and 2-D data to cost a lot of money could be done like this, perhaps can't achieve the goal at all.Therefore, need a kind of user of permission to watch the system and method for 2-D data and three-dimensional data in easier mode.
Therefore, need a kind of system and method that display protocol is provided, with the demonstration that is used to control three-dimensional data, control three-dimensional data and other three-dimensional data synchronously and control three-dimensional data and 2-D data synchronous.This system and method can allow the user more effective aspect medical diagnosis and treatment.

In one embodiment, the said three-dimensional body display protocol can allow the user to watch a plurality of said three-dimensional body medical images simultaneously, and each 3-D view is linked so that more easily navigate and use.Allow the user to watch a plurality of 3-D views (or volume image) that the user can easily be compared each image.For instance, display protocol can indicate after finishing an inspection individual images with current research to be presented on the display unit 110.This display unit 110 is marked as " current research (body) ", perhaps as a window on the display unit 230.The user can use this display protocol to indicate the individual images with comparative studies to be presented on the display unit 120.This display unit 120 is marked as " comparative studies (body) ", perhaps as a window on the display unit 230.By this way, can easily current research and comparative studies be made comparisons, thereby the user can more effectively be watched.
This volume image of current research can be that the user wants the image checked.This volume image of comparative studies can be that the user wants arbitrary image that itself and present image are made comparisons.For instance, this volume image of current research can comprise one group of organ from the current check of patient A.The user may wish to watch this identical group organ from the previous inspection of patient A.The user can obtain a comparative studies from computer unit 180, and this comparative studies is presented on the display unit 120, perhaps is presented in the window of being labeled as on the display unit 230 " comparative studies (body) ".In such an embodiment, the respective window in display unit 120 and the display unit 230 shows the research of having filed.In addition, this comparative studies can be the body medical image from different patients.Foregoing only is for example, in fact can compare any body medical image.
In case display protocol has in position located to have shown the image of wanting, this display protocol can be linked at each body medical image together.In general, can handle so that rotate this image an individuality, thus rotation user's visual angle.In one embodiment of the invention, display protocol is linked at each body medical image together, and like this, the mobile or rotation in an individuality can drive similar the moving or rotation in other body.The image of controlling the visual angle of each body medical image is the driver image.In addition, be presented at cursor on the individual medical image or pointer and can point to relevant position on other body.Similarly, the image of controlling the pointer position on each body medical image is the driver image.
In the embodiment of system 100 and 200, the user can select an image with computer mouse, and rotates this image with computer mouse.Selected image can be the driver image.Rotation in the driver image or the mobile rotation that can drive in other image.For instance, the user can be at the current research on the display unit 110 as the driver image.The user can use a computer subsequently, and mouse rotates or the visual angle of mobile this current research.Because display protocol has linked the comparative studies on the display unit 120, presents the similar visual angle shown with current research so this comparative studies can be moved or rotate.By this way, the user can watch the visual angle of current research and comparative studies.In addition, the user can handle pointer on the screen and point to ad-hoc location on the driver image.This display protocol can be handled the pointer on other image subsequently so that point to corresponding position.When the pointer in user's removable drive image, the pointer in other image also correspondingly moves to point to identical position.By this way, the similar structures of user in can more easily more a plurality of images.The ability that each body medical image is linked at has together improved efficient and accuracy that the user diagnoses and treats.
